Make tabs into island

This commit is contained in:
2026-03-12 22:37:54 +00:00
parent 12e02ac7ec
commit d148d59ec7
5 changed files with 80 additions and 94 deletions

View File

@@ -5,8 +5,8 @@
{% if widget_script_srcs %}data-gia-script-srcs="{{ widget_script_srcs|join:'|' }}"{% endif %}>
<div id="widget-{{ unique }}" class="grid-stack-item" {% block widget_options %}{% if widget_options is None %}gs-w="6" gs-h="1" gs-y="20" gs-x="0"{% else %}{% autoescape off %}{{ widget_options }}{% endautoescape %}{% endif %}{% endblock %}>
<div class="grid-stack-item-content">
<nav class="panel gia-widget-panel">
<p class="panel-heading gia-widget-heading">
<section class="gia-widget-panel">
<header class="gia-widget-heading">
<span class="gia-widget-heading-main">
<span class="icon is-small gia-widget-heading-icon">
<i class="{{ widget_icon|default:'fa-solid fa-window-maximize' }}"></i>
@@ -54,15 +54,15 @@
{% include 'mixins/partials/close-widget.html' %}
{% endblock %}
</span>
</p>
<article class="panel-block is-active gia-widget-body">
</header>
<div class="gia-widget-body">
<div class="control gia-widget-control{% if widget_control_class %} {{ widget_control_class }}{% endif %}">
{% block panel_content %}
{% include window_content %}
{% endblock %}
</div>
</article>
</nav>
</div>
</section>
</div>
</div>
</div>